With the semester fully developing into nonstop homework and studying mode, finding time to read can become less of a possibility. Since reading is my favorite past-time, I go out of my way to secure some reading time in-between schoolwork. Here’s how I go about doing that:
- Reward yourself with a couple of chapters after taking an exam–you earned it!
2. Read before class begins–I couldn’t tell you how many times I arrive to class with a few minutes to spare before the professor starts lecturing.
3. If you’re feeling overwhelmed, allow yourself one chapter to escape from whatever reality is causing the stress.
4. Swap the binge watch for a binge read.
